## First Day Checklist — Item 7: Fire Drill Roll Call

Facilities desk: on the new starter's first morning at Fenwick & Loam, add their name to the laminated muster sheet kept at the desk. Walk them to the south courtyard assembly point and explain the roll-call procedure in full. To print their entry from the roster terminal, enter the access code below.

badge for hahog-kajop: bdg-OOCJJ-0

**Q: Why did my request get a 429 from the Tollgate gateway?**

Tollgate enforces per-service token buckets: 200 requests/minute default, bursts up to 50. Limits are keyed on the calling service identity, not IP. If you're reviewing code that retries on 429, check it honors the Retry-After header and backs off exponentially — hammering the gateway triggers a temporary ban. Custom limits require a quota entry in the gateway config repo, approved by the platform team. For quota increases or disputes, email the gateway owners at the address below.

escalation mailbox, fahaf-bajep: druael@lumiccorp.internal

## Provenance: Sketchloom undo/redo stack

Reviewer notes: the undo/redo rewrite in Sketchloom replaces snapshot diffs with a command log. Each build embeds provenance for the command-schema version, so replayed histories from older builds are rejected rather than silently corrupted. Verify the schema bump is reflected in the manifest, and that redo invalidation fires on branch divergence. Tests cover 50-step histories. Confirm the reviewed artifact matches the build token recorded below.

build token for tajeg-bajep: htk14_409ba9df6b8acb